The UAE cabinet on Tuesday approved a draft law on equal pay for equal work for both genders.
The announcement was made by His Highness Sheikh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um, Vice-President and Prime Minister of the UAE and Ruler of Dubai on his Twitter handle.
"We adopted the draft of the legislation, the first of its kind, for equality in salaries and wages for both genders. We do not want any exception when it comes to providing equal opportunities for both genders," he said.
"Our Constitution calls for equal rights and duties of the genders, and we seek to elaborate, enforce and guarantee this constitutional right through the new law," he added.
